Operações com Banco de Dados MySQL Utilizando Java

Manipulação de Banco de Dados e Tabelas em Java 1. Estabelecendo Conexão e Criando Banco de Dados O processo para criar um banco de dados MySQL através de Java envolve as seguintes etapas: Carregar o driver JDBC do MySQL Estabelecer conexão com o servidor Execuatr comando SQL para criação do banco import java.sql.Connection; import java.sql.D ...

Publicado em 6-1 10:21 por Thomas

Desenvolvimento de GUI com Rx.NET e ReactiveUI

Desafio A interface do programa deve conter 3 campos de texto e 1 rótulo de texto. O rótulo de texto deve exibir a soma dos 3 campos de texto em tempo real. Se um campo de texto contiver um valor não numérico, ele deve ser considerado como 0. Os valores iniciais dos 3 campos de texto devem ser 1, 2 e 3 respectivamente. Configuração do Projeto ...

Publicado em 6-1 10:03 por Thomas

Biblioteca Chrono para manipulação de tempo em Rust

No desenvolvimento de software, o processamento de datas e horas é uma necessidade constante, presente em cenários como registro de logs, tarefas agendadas, estatísticas de dados e conversões de fuso horário. Embora a biblioteca padrão do Rust forneça tipos básicos para data e hora, sua funcionalidade é limitada, faltando suporte a fusos horári ...

Publicado em 6-1 08:27 por Thomas

Análise de exploração de tipos de dados em CTF com técnica de força bruta

A análise de exploração de tipos de dados em CTF frequantemente envolve a inspeção de estruturas de memória e o uso de técnicas de força bruta quando o algoritmo apresenta complexidade baixa. A seguir, são apresentados dois métodos comuns para resolver desafios desse tipo. Inspeção de segmentos de memória em binários ELF Ao analisar um binário ...

Publicado em 6-1 07:37 por Thomas

Sistema de Plataforma de Troca de Eletrônicos Usados para Universitários com Spring Boot

Objetivo O sistema desenvolvido em Java com Spring Boot e MySQL permite que estudantes universitários publiqume, explorem, comprem e avaliem produtos eletrônicos usados. Alunos podem cadastrar itens, gerenciar estoque e acompanhar pedidos, enquanto compradores visualizam detalhes, realizam compras e deixam feedback. A plataforma resolve problem ...

Publicado em 6-1 06:53 por Thomas

Fusão de Pesos LoRA no Llama-Factory e Guia de Implantação de Modelos

A personalização de modelos de linguagem de grande porte (LLMs) frequentemente esbarra nos custos computacionais do ajuste fino completo. Técnicas de ajuste fino com eficiência de parâmetros (PEFT), como o LoRA (Low-Rank Adatpation), mitigam esse problema ao atualizar apenas uma fração dos pesos originais. No entanto, a inferência com adaptador ...

Publicado em 6-1 06:31 por Thomas

Otimização de Configuração para tts-vue: Guia Técnico de Verificação e Ajustes

Diagnóstico de Compatibilidade do Sistema Antes de configurar o projeto tts-vue, é essencial confirmar que o ambiente do sistema atende aos requisitos operacionais. Problemas comuns como falha na inicialização ou falta de resposta na síntese de voz geralmente resultam de incompatibilidades de sistema. Verificação Prévia de Compatibilidade Execu ...

Publicado em 6-1 05:29 por Thomas

Como Chamar Objetos OLE do Excel no PowerBuilder

Para integrar o Microsoft Excel dentro de aplicações desenvolvidas no PowerBuilder, a abordagem padrão consiste em utilizar a automação OLE. Este processo permite controlar programaticamente uma instância do Excel, criar ou manipular folhas de cálculo, preencher dados e gravar ficheiros, tudo a partir do código do PowerBuilder. Processo de Auto ...

Publicado em 6-1 04:51 por Thomas

Framework Frontend Layui: Guia Completo de Implementação

Introdução Site oficial: https://www.layui.com/ No site principal, é possível baixar facilmente o Layui Layui é um framework frontend clássico e modular, onde a definição de HTML, CSS e JavaScript simples permite a criação de complexos efeitos frontend Facilita significativamente o desenvolvimento de páginas web Configuração do Ambiente 2.1 D ...

Publicado em 6-1 03:57 por Thomas

Implementação de Cursores em Python para Manipulação de Bancos de Dados

O cursor em Python é um objeto que facilita a interação com bancos de dados, permitindo executar comandos SQL e recuperar resultados. Ele atua como um iterador e gerador, mantendo o estado das consultas realizadas. Inicialmente, o cursor não contém dados; após chamadas como fetchone() ou fetchall(), ele retorna tuplas com os registros. Uma cara ...

Publicado em 6-1 02:33 por Thomas